The Craft of Living: From Survival to Mastery
While creative mode offers boundless freedom, Survival Mode is where Minecraft’s true depth often reveals itself. It’s a constant dance between exploration, resource management, and overcoming challenges. The cycle is elegant:
- Gathering: Mining deep into dangerous cave systems for diamonds, chopping down forests for timber, or carefully cultivating crops for sustenance.
- Crafting: Transforming raw materials into tools, weapons, armor, and sophisticated machinery. The satisfaction of finally crafting that coveted diamond pickaxe or enchanting your sword is immense.
- Building: Constructing increasingly complex and aesthetic shelters, automated farms, or elaborate mob traps that reflect your growing understanding of the game’s mechanics.
The threats are ever-present: lurking zombies, explosive Creepers, skeletal archers, and the treacherous landscapes of the Nether and the End dimensions. Overcoming these, culminating in the epic battle against the Ender Dragon, provides a sense of epic progression and accomplishment rarely found in such an open-ended game. It’s a testament to Mojang Studios’ brilliant design that a game without a set story can inspire so many personal sagas of heroism and resilience.

The Ever-Expanding Universe: Updates and Community Magic
What keeps Minecraft fresh after over a decade is its commitment to continuous evolution. Mojang Studios regularly releases major updates that fundamentally change the game, introducing new biomes, creatures, blocks, and gameplay mechanics. These updates breathe new life into existing worlds and inspire fresh adventures, preventing the game from ever feeling stagnant.
However, the game’s true longevity is perhaps most evident in its unparalleled community. Multiplayer gaming thrives in Minecraft, allowing friends to build empires together, embark on cooperative adventures, or compete in player-created mini-games. The Minecraft modding scene is legendary, offering countless user-created modifications that can drastically alter the game’s visuals, introduce entirely new content, or streamline gameplay, ensuring an almost infinite variety of experiences tailored to individual preferences. This robust user-generated content (UGC) ecosystem is a powerful testament to the game’s enduring flexibility and appeal.
